      Meaning of the first name Jessalyn

      Origin

      American, modern invention.

      Meaning

      "Jessalyn" means "God beholds" or "gift of God."

      Variations

      Jessalynn, Jessalin, Jessamyn
      The name Jessalyn is a modern feminine given name that is believed to be a variant of the name Jessica, which gained popularity in the late 20th century. The name Jessica itself was popularized by William Shakespeare in his play "The Merchant of Venice," where Jessica is the daughter of Shylock. The name is thought to have originated from the Hebrew name Yiskah, which means "foresight" or "to behold." Jessalyn combines the elements of Jessica with a contemporary suffix, giving it a unique identity in the landscape of modern names.

      The meaning of Jessalyn can be interpreted as a blend of the meanings of its root name, Jessica, often associated with notions of vision and insight. The suffix "-lyn" is commonly used in many modern names and typically conveys a sense of femininity and grace. Therefore, Jessalyn can be seen as a name that embodies the qualities of foresight and beauty.

      Culturally, the name Jessalyn has emerged as part of a broader trend in naming practices where parents seek unique or less common alternatives to traditional names. The trend towards names ending in "-lyn" has been pervasive, with names like Ashlyn, Katelyn, and Madelyn also gaining traction. This trend reflects a desire for individuality and distinctiveness in naming, which may lead parents to create or adopt variations that resonate personally.

      Historically, Jessalyn does not have a long or deeply rooted history compared to more traditional names. Its emergence is relatively recent, primarily surfacing in the United States during the late 20th century. The name has been part of a wave of modern names that often blend existing names with new suffixes, signifying a shift in how names are perceived and created in contemporary culture.
